Summary

A simple expression has been derived which allows the Hamaker constant of nonpolar liquid-like materials to be calculated from a knowledge of the thermal expansion coefficient. This has been achieved by reformulating the well-known expression of Fowkes, using a surface-free energy function derived by Davis and Scriven and the corresponding states relationships of Prigogine. The resulting expression explicitely accounts for the effect of temperature and gives results which are in good agreement withA values obtained from optical dispersion data and from other corresponding states relationships.
